Pipes can break for numerous factors, commonly pertaining to stress. These factors include: Extreme changes in temperature level (icy pipelines are a typical forerunner to pipeline ruptureds)Stress from extending tree rootsExtensive blockages that trigger an accumulation of stress over timeOld age or damage through rust or rust If a pipe ruptureds in your home, turned off the water quickly to limit the damage.
Relying on the level of the water damages, you'll likely require to employ a water damages remediation solution near you to make certain there is no lasting damage to wall surfaces, floors, and ceilings and to avoid mold and mildew development. You'll also require to change the burst pipeline before transforming your water back on.

If you go on holiday, closed off the main water shutoff. In this way, if a pipe bursts, it will not create a flood.
Your local water company will usually alert you when there are planned solution disturbances. If your neighbors have water and you do not, you'll desire a plumber to immediately find and solve the problem. If your public utility hasn't switched off the water for fixings, there are a number of feasible problems that might lead to no water streaming inside your home consisting of a below ground water pipe break, extreme obstruction, or a damaged pipeline someplace in your plumbing system.

Lots of pipelines are situated inside wall surfaces, ceilings and floorings, that makes finding and repairing a burst pipeline testing for DIYers. As quickly as you see a burst pipe, turn off the water pipe and call a plumbing. An accredited plumbing technician will have the right tools and training to situate a burst pipeline and make enduring repair services.
